The Wisdom of Ethel Percy Andrus: Presenting the philosophy, wisdom, and practical idealism of the founder of National Retired Teachers Association and American Association of Retired Persons (AARP), Compiled by: Dorothy Crippen, Ruth Lana, Jean Libman Block, Thomas E. Zetkov, and Gordon Elliott - 1968 FIRST EDITION - 318 pages. See photo of jacket flap for synopsis.
Publisher: National Retired Teachers Association and American Association of Retired Persons, Long Beach, California
Format: Hardback with dust jacket. NOT an EX LIB. 1968 First Edition.
Condition: Jacket in Good condition. Moderate edge bumping, tears, and soiling. Unclipped flaps. Volume in Excellent condition, looks unread. Gold cloth boards with lettering and facsimile front cover signature in brown ink. Inner pages have no flaws, markings, or tears, and typeset also in the same dark brown ink as cover lettering. Very large, heavy volume. Photos illustrate condition of overall volume.
